Key Ceremony Checklist — Item 7: SpoolPixie credentials

Welcome aboard! SpoolPixie is our printer-spooler microservice, and yes, it gets its own step in the ceremony. Once the quorum is in the room, rotate SpoolPixie's signing key, confirm the old key is revoked in the Lanternworks registry, and have two witnesses initial the log sheet. Don't skip the test print—it's how we prove the new key actually works. To finish, you'll unseal the SpoolPixie recovery envelope, whose passphrase appears directly below.

strongbox words: oliael-gilax-lamael

## Tuning

The receipt mailer (Almsgate) batches donation receipts and sends through the Thornquay relay. On-call: if the queue backs up, resist the urge to crank batch size — the relay rate-limits per connection, and bigger batches just mean bigger retries. Scale worker count first, then shorten the flush interval. Dedupe window must stay longer than the retry horizon or donors get duplicate receipts, which generates tickets. All knobs live in one place and are read at worker start. Current production values follow.

tuning table, kajop-yafof:
QUOTAS = {
    "wenath": 10,
    "ulaael": 5,
}

Handover: Payment Retry Idempotency — Quillpay Core

From Dara to whoever maintains this next: retries on the settlement worker reuse the original idempotency key, so never regenerate keys on timeout — the gateway treats a new key as a new charge. The key vault occasionally locks after failed rotations; recovery is through the vault console, not the CLI. The console will ask for the maintainers' recovery passphrase, noted just below for reference.

unlock words, bawef-kahap: sorax-sorir-quenys-aldok

This page covers break-glass access for the Ledgerfen tax-rate lookup cache. Under normal operation, rate tables refresh hourly and no manual access is needed. If the refresh pipeline stalls during a filing deadline, an on-call engineer may invoke break-glass mode to write rates directly. This action is logged and reviewed at the weekly sync. The break-glass shell authenticates with the recovery passphrase printed below.

recovery phrase for tafop-fawep: zorwyn-ulaox